For the past 6 months, I’ve been posting a picture of my weekly grocery shopping.
Here you can see what I typically keep at home.
What you see in these pictures had made up +-85% of what I have eaten in the past 6 months. How cool! I hate letting anything go to waste, and I generally finish it all by the end of the week. I am a flexitarian or weekday vegetarian. The weekends are all about bacon, cheese, and braai (BBQ).
Over 6 months, all this food has cost R8195.
I get 5 – 7 breakfasts, lunches, and dinners (and snacks.)
My maths skills are no good, but it works out to less than R20 a meal. Anyone who says that eating healthy is expensive is making excuses!
This will be my last post in this series. I have proven my point to myself. I always shop at a Pick ‘n Pay supermarket in Cape Town, South Africa.
